China's carbon dioxide emissions peak, carbon neutral target:

The peak of carbon dioxide emissions means that at a certain moment, the carbon dioxide emissions will stop increasing and reach a peak, and then gradually fall back.

Carbon neutrality refers to offsetting the carbon dioxide emissions generated by itself through afforestation, energy saving and emission reduction in a certain period of time, so as to realize "zero emission" of carbon dioxide.

Hunan will define Dafeng's target timetable and road map.

In 20021year, based on a comprehensive understanding of historical carbon dioxide emissions, a clear emission situation, an analysis of emission trends, and a judgment of peak targets, Hunan will organize the formulation of Dafeng action plans for the whole province, key regions, key fields, and key industries, decompose and implement major objectives and tasks, strengthen major policy actions, innovate institutional mechanisms, and clarify the timetable and road map for achieving peak targets.

Hunan will transform from low-carbon economic structure, industrial structure and energy structure. High-energy-consuming industries such as steel, building materials, nonferrous metals, chemicals, petrochemicals and electric power will implement peak-shifting actions to reduce building energy consumption and optimize building energy structure, and form joint forces in key areas such as controlling traffic activity emissions, optimizing traffic mode composition and transportation system organization, and improving fuel utilization efficiency.
